[quote=Anonymous][quote=Anonymous]I took a lot of creative writing type classes in college. We had to read our classmates' short stories every week. It was SO obvious we our favorite writers were. One guy sounded like Ray Bradbury. Another guy like Albert Camus. It got to be a joke. AI fiction is a little bit like that. [/quote] Okay, but these favorite authors *did* have recognizable styles. Many people acknowledge creativity begins with copying, then personal voice breaks through. AI not so much, it depends on the data sets. Train AI on AI, model collapse. Maliciously corrupting training sets is already a field of study. We're all heading to a DOS of written word. There's a hint of glee in the responses here: AOs will read rounds of tedious essays that can't be distinguished from AI...so no more essays...kid who hates writing is a lock. Yet good writing did exist, sometimes in admissions essays, sometimes even at writing workshops.[/quote]
